How To Build Your Personal Website Using Github Pages And Jekyll On Github pages are public web pages for users, organizations, and repositories, that are freely hosted on github’s github.io domain or on a custom domain name of your choice. github pages are powered by jekyll behind the scenes, so they’re a great way to host your jekyll powered website for free. Jekyll is a static site generator with built in support for github pages. if jekyll encounters an error building your github pages site locally or on github, you'll receive an error message with more information. you can personalize your jekyll site by adding and customizing a theme. Jekyll takes markdown and html files and creates a complete static website based on your choice of layouts. jekyll supports markdown and liquid, a templating language that loads dynamic content on your site. for more information, see [jekyll] ( jekyllrb ). jekyll is not officially supported for windows.
